See below ingredients and instructions of the recipe
1 tb Olive oil
1/2 lb Fresh porcinis
-- stemmed thinly sliced
2 ea Garlic cloves, peeled
1/2 c Dry white wine
6 md Tomatoes, seeded diced
1 pn Salt
1 pn Fresh ground black pepper
Heat the oil in a saucepan. When hot but not smoking, add the
mushrooms and garlic. Cook over medium heat, tossing the mixture
until the mushrooms are slightly wilted and lightly browned (about
3-4 minutes). Pour in wine, raise heat to high, bring to a boil until
reduced by half. Add the tomatoes, salt, and pepper. Bring back to a
boil, cook with an occasional stir until sauce is a little thicker,
3-5 minutes.
